    Super Tire Rule

    Super Late Model competitors please note the tire rule for the event. Hoosier 1350, Hoosier 1600, American Racer SD-48, and American Racer MD-56 tires are allowed on all four corners. Racers must run the same four tires for qualifying, heat races, and b-main action. For the 50-lap feature only, a driver may change one tire of their choice.

    LM1 yes they are equivalents compound wise. This is the common rule for Ray Cook's Southern Nationals and the ULTIMATE Series which races in the SE Region.

    As others remarked the tires are marked at qualifying. All 4 must have the stamp at each phase of the event except for the feature when 3 of the 4 must have the stamp. This is an effort to A. Limit consumption during a significant tire shortage and B. Reduce tire related costs.
